How do I tune the spindle motor?  When my cutter is put under any type of load, it just stops turning.

Even under a .1mm load the spindle stops.

There was a post on this before. You need to remove the back cover of the spindle motor and tighten a screw or two. Search for “adjust hall hall sensor”. Very easy fix I believe.
